Output e37b788781463c3e21ac18307d6a99d1f00270c466447a7aa2bc35e638f4cd94:19

value
8873757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44eb302c3426bf51029f0ef6b4d37c64c02dbec2 OP_EQUAL
address
MEBZvdp5PKdydDBfRohRbRnbnToQz3Y44G
transaction
e37b788781463c3e21ac18307d6a99d1f00270c466447a7aa2bc35e638f4cd94
spent
true